Output d68a126894c614c807483f5575b4f7c1197d7dca52ee97fe595af71a35e9450f:0

value
63734486
script pubkey
OP_0 OP_PUSHBYTES_20 8cb55035d9959775676b7007c2c1efd483a14e42
address
ltc1q3j64qdwejkth2emtwqru9s006jp6znjzj3e856
transaction
d68a126894c614c807483f5575b4f7c1197d7dca52ee97fe595af71a35e9450f
spent
true